Joe Kraft wrote:
> I'm using a 4.10-STABLE based firewall, which is happily chugging along. 
> It's sending it's daily messages to a local account via sendmail, which 
> I check by logging in using an ssh connection.
[ ... ]
> 3) Is there a way to convince sendmail to send to something like 
> foo at 10.0.0.55?  I could just put that in my existing aliases file and 
> not have to install anything more.

The key part of your request is answered by using IP addrs in square brackets, 
which will not require DNS MX or A lookups.  So, add something like:

foo@[10.0.0.55]

...to the ~/.forward file of root or wherever the mail is going to now.  Yes, 
you could put this in the aliases, or even use a mailertable to redirect all 
local mail to the other system.
